JohnSep 30, 2013[quote]I would just like to be able to quote someone and have my new text outside of the quote. Currently my cursor is in the quote box, and I cannot get it out.[/quote]
This has been discussed before. If you're using any of the IE flavors, go into compatibility mode (click the icon that looks like a broken page). Add a space in the quote box then remove it. You should now be able to click outside the quote box and add your comments. Compatibility mode also correctly recognizes paragraph breaks. Chrome works correctly for quoting also.
